Merge pull request #11610 from snipe/fixes/adds_deleted_at_to_custom_report_export

Added deleted at to custom report export
This commit is contained in:
snipe 2022-08-02 19:59:39 -07:00 committed by GitHub
commit 6eac133caf
No known key found for this signature in database
GPG key ID: 4AEE18F83AFDEB23
2 changed files with 18 additions and 5 deletions

View file

@ -552,6 +552,10 @@ class ReportsController extends Controller
$header[] = trans('general.updated_at');
}
if ($request->filled('deleted_at')) {
$header[] = trans('general.deleted');
}
if ($request->filled('last_audit_date')) {
$header[] = trans('general.last_audit');
}
@ -586,7 +590,6 @@ class ReportsController extends Controller
}
if ($request->filled('by_rtd_location_id')) {
\Log::debug('RTD location should match: '.$request->input('by_rtd_location_id'));
$assets->where('assets.rtd_location_id', $request->input('by_rtd_location_id'));
}
@ -607,7 +610,6 @@ class ReportsController extends Controller
}
if ($request->filled('by_dept_id')) {
\Log::debug('Only users in dept '.$request->input('by_dept_id'));
$assets->CheckedOutToTargetInDepartment($request->input('by_dept_id'));
}
@ -642,13 +644,13 @@ class ReportsController extends Controller
if (($request->filled('next_audit_start')) && ($request->filled('next_audit_end'))) {
$assets->whereBetween('assets.next_audit_date', [$request->input('next_audit_start'), $request->input('next_audit_end')]);
}
if($request->filled('exclude_archived')){
if ($request->filled('exclude_archived')) {
$assets->notArchived();
}
if($request->input('deleted_assets') == '1'){
if ($request->input('deleted_assets') == '1') {
$assets->withTrashed();
}
if($request->input('deleted_assets') == '0'){
if ($request->input('deleted_assets') == '0') {
$assets->onlyTrashed();
}
@ -816,6 +818,10 @@ class ReportsController extends Controller
$row[] = ($asset->updated_at) ? $asset->updated_at : '';
}
if ($request->filled('deleted_at')) {
$row[] = ($asset->deleted_at) ? $asset->deleted_at : '';
}
if ($request->filled('last_audit_date')) {
$row[] = ($asset->last_audit_date) ? $asset->last_audit_date : '';
}

View file

@ -178,6 +178,13 @@
{{ trans('general.updated_at') }}
</label>
</div>
<div class="checkbox col-md-12">
<label>
{{ Form::checkbox('deleted_at', '1', '1', ['class' => 'minimal']) }}
{{ trans('general.deleted') }}
</label>
</div>
<div class="checkbox col-md-12">
<label>
{{ Form::checkbox('last_audit_date', '1', '1', ['class' => 'minimal']) }}